>  RepairMessages are handled on Stage.ANTI_ENTROPY, which has a thread pool 
> with core/max capacity of one, ie. we can only process one message at a time. 
>  
> Scheduling validation compactions may however block the stage completely, by 
> blocking on CompactionManager's ValidationExecutor while submitting a new 
> validation compaction, in cases where there are already more validations 
> running than can be executed in parallel.
